Warning Signs You Need Attic Water Damage Restoration
Ignoring water damage in your attic can lead to costly repairs, health risks, and even structural damage. Here are some common warning signs to look out for:
Musty Odors That Won't Go Away
Strong, unpleasant odors can show the presence of mold or mildew. If you notice musty smells in your attic,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.
Water Stains on Your Ceiling
Water stains can be a sign of a leaky roof or damaged gutters. Don't 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
Warped or Buckled Flooring
Warped or buckled flooring can show water damage or structural issues in your attic. Don't delay in addressing these problems, as they can compromise the integrity of your home.
Unusual Sounds or Creaks
Unusual sounds or creaks can be a sign of settlement issues or water damage in your attic. If you notice any unusual noises, it's essential to investigate further and address the issue quickly.
Visible Signs of Water Damage
Visible signs of water damage, such as water spots or mineral deposits can show a leaky roof or damaged plumbing. Don't ignore these signs, as they can lead to further damage and costly repairs.
High Humidity or Moisture Levels
High humidity or moisture levels can create an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th. If you notice unusual humidity levels in your attic, it's essential to address the issue quickly.

Attic Water Damage Restoration Cost in Rescue, VA
The cost of Attic Water Damage Restoration can vary depending on the severity and size of the affected area, as well as local conditions in Rescue, VA. Here are some estimated price ranges for common services:
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water Removal and Drying | $500 - $2,500 | Size of affected area, severity of damage, and equipment needed. |
| Cleaning and Sanitizing | $200 - $1,000 | Size of affected area, type of cleaning products used, and level of contamination. |
| Restoration and Repair | $1,000 - $5,000 | Size of affected area, type of repairs needed, and materials used. |
| Antimicrobial Treatment | $100 - $500 | Size of affected area and type of treatment needed. |
